Netflix’s Stranger Things is preparing for its long-awaited conclusion, and fans finally have a clear roadmap of what to expect. Season 5, the final chapter in the Duffer Brothers’ supernatural saga, will premiere in three parts:

  • Volume 1 debuts November 26, 2025
  • Volume 2 drops December 25, 2025
  • The series finale arrives December 31, 2025

This staggered release gives fans time to digest the climactic moments and sets up a cultural event as the year closes out with the end of one of the most beloved streaming shows of all time.

Story Setting, Episode Titles, and Structure

Season 5 picks up in the fall of 1987, about six months after the explosive events of Season 4. Hawkins is still reeling, and the Upside Down is encroaching on the real world in new, terrifying ways.

The season will consist of eight episodes, with confirmed titles that hint at escalating stakes and deeper mythological reveals:

  1. The Crawl
  2. The Vanishing of…
  3. The Turnbow Trap
  4. Sorcerer
  5. Shock Jock
  6. Escape from Camazotz
  7. The Bridge
  8. The Rightside Up

The Duffer Brothers have likened this final installment to “eight blockbuster movies”, promising a fast-paced, high-emotion ride from start to finish.

Cast: Familiar Faces & Newcomers

All the major characters are returning, including:

  • Millie Bobby Brown (Eleven)
  • Finn Wolfhard (Mike)
  • David Harbour (Hopper)
  • Winona Ryder (Joyce)
  • Gaten Matarazzo (Dustin)
  • Caleb McLaughlin (Lucas)
  • Noah Schnapp (Will)
  • Sadie Sink (Max)
  • Joe Keery (Steve)
  • Maya Hawke (Robin)

Also returning is Jamie Campbell Bower as Vecna, who will once again serve as the central antagonist.

New cast members include:

  • Linda Hamilton (Terminator), in a mysterious new role reportedly tied to Hawkins Lab.
  • Nell Fisher, Jake Connelly, and Alex Breaux, whose characters are being kept under wraps but are said to play pivotal roles in the battle to come.

Plot Focus: The Final War Against the Upside Down

The story will center around the group’s final stand against Vecna and the complete unraveling of the Upside Down’s secrets. Fans can expect a full-circle narrative that revisits key themes from the first season while expanding the lore in unexpected ways.

Notably, Will Byers is said to play a crucial role in the finale. The Duffer Brothers have hinted that this season will serve as a coming-of-age story for him—something they’ve been building toward since Season 1.
